So mom & dad got here Friday morning, and we made it back to Cambridge after lunch time since the train we were on was stopped for an hour because of a few snow flakes (the british deal with snow about as well as NC does). I gave them a brief tour of Cambridge in the snow before they came back and crashed. Saturday and Sunday we spent in London seeing all the big sights (Tower of London, Thames, Globe Theatre, Buckingham, Westminster, Parliment House, Big Ben, St Pauls, etc).
Monday morning we had an early flight into Frankfurt, and got to the train station to find out that the 5am National Rail train we were going to take to the airport was cancelled. We ended up taking a train towards London, past Stansted, and then catching a different train back up to the airport. We got into Frankfurt and took a bus into town, and then caught a train south to Freiburg. The train ride was so scenic though. We got to Freiburg and wandered around; its a typical small town (not too many people that speak English) and the one big thing we saw was a cathedral and the market surrounding it.
We spent Tuesday til lunch time in Freiburg, then took a train to Baden-Baden. It was a cute tourist town though - much more commercial than Freiburg, but not a lot to see, since the 2 main draws to town are a casino and spa.
Wednesday we walked around town one more time before heading to the airport early since there wasn't anything else to see & because lucky me had gotten sick. Then our flight out was late, which made us miss the last direct train to cambridge, so we headed towards london & then back out to cambridge and finally got back after 1.
Thursday was just a lazy day around Cambridge and packing, and then mom & dad headed out early Friday morning.
